3网络编程(服务器)
文章平均质量分 71
iteye_20996
这个作者很懒,什么都没留下…
展开
-
reapt1网络编程
服务器+套接字(Socket、ServerSocket)+协议+URL(InetAddress、URL、URLConnection)***********************************************************************************************服务器项目的发布——项目打包【jar cvf 包名 项目目录】==>部署...原创 2010-09-26 18:05:43 · 126 阅读 · 0 评论 -
动态网页编程发展史
1.1.servlet ——>全网页动态,部署繁琐1.2.JSP——实用于业务流程简单,系统规模小 ——>页面外观与业务逻辑杂交一题,可读性差,不利分工1.3.JSP模式1=JSP+javaBean 1.3.1:JSP实现控制器和显示,在JSP中通过动作标记调用JavaBean。 1.3.2:javaBean实现业务操作和数据存取。*...原创 2010-05-10 20:00:49 · 213 阅读 · 0 评论 -
动态过滤
1.what——过滤器是一个中间组件,用于拦截并过滤源数据和目标数据之间的消息;驻留在容器内;过滤器对浏览器和服务器都是透明的。2.原理——容器收到对资源的请求时,先判断是否资源与过滤器绑定(映射)——>过滤处理 2.1:过滤器处理请求后,自己相应回网页,而不传递给资源。 2.2:过滤器处理请求时,将请求的资源更改。 2.3...原创 2010-05-06 21:41:29 · 398 阅读 · 0 评论 -
servlet事件监听
1.对象作用域 1.1:ServletContext 1.1.1:获得方式:servlet的servletConfig对象的getServletContext() 1.1.2:初始化:用web.xml中的标签context-param设置,其它servlet通过getInitParameter(String)可以获得其值;无法设置对象; ...2010-05-05 20:56:44 · 75 阅读 · 0 评论 -
通信(交互)状态化及管理
1.why 跨多个请求保留与客户端会话状态;状态化。2.how 2.1:隐藏字段 2..1:作用——会话跟踪; 2..2:原理 2..3:特点——每个页面均动态生成才有效。 2.2:cookie——服务器在处理第一次请求后给浏览器的简短文本信息,存放在客户端。 ...2010-05-04 06:35:16 · 113 阅读 · 0 评论 -
网页的请求(提交)方式
1.浏览器的默认提交方式是get。2.分类 2.1:get 2.1.1:特点——只能提交文本类型;数据长度<255字符;数据可见;浏览器缓存数据。 2.2:post: 2.2.1:特点——能提交二进制(文件)、文本类型;任意长度;数据隐藏;无缓存。 2.3:.............. ...2010-04-30 09:33:33 · 333 阅读 · 0 评论 -
Request
1.请求行 1.1:提交方法——如果重写service方法,容器不会自动调用doXXX()方法 1.2:请求的URL 1.3: HTTP版本—— 1.4:方法 1.4.1:getMethod()——返回请求方法 1.4.2:getRequestURI()——返回uri。 *W...2010-04-30 09:22:48 · 73 阅读 · 0 评论 -
Response
1.状态行 1.1:HTTP版本——服务器确定 1.2:状态码 1.2.1:功能——重定向;指示附加文档格式。 1.2.2:状态码分类 100~199:表示信息性代码;请求正在进行 200~299:客户请求成功 300~399:文件已经移动...2010-04-29 11:13:34 · 92 阅读 · 0 评论 -
Servlet
1:what——在web服务器上创建动态内容的Java程序;由web容器调用;sun公司提供的规范2.Servlet的规范(功能) 2.1:web的应用程序 2.2:servlet和HTTP servlet 2.3:过滤器 2.4:安全 2.5:国际化3.Servlet的API 3.1:图 3.2:方法...2010-04-28 10:10:57 · 75 阅读 · 0 评论 -
web应用程序组成
1.Java2的平台1.1:J2SE——主要用于桌面应用软件的编程包含那些构成Java语言核心的类1.2:J2EE——主要用于分布式的网络程序的开发;是一种规范包含J2SE 中的类,并且还包含用于开发企业级应用的类。比如:EJB、servlet、JSP、XML、事务控制1.3:J2ME——主要应用于嵌入式系统开发包含J2SE中一部分类2网络通信原理2.1:客户端服务...2010-04-26 22:35:10 · 521 阅读 · 0 评论 -
jsp
1.what JSP也是servlet,JSP是区域性的servlet(Servlet——>JspPage——>HttpJspBase——>*_jsp.java)——对页面部分动态; 由HTML语句和嵌套在其中的Java代码组成的一个普通文本文件。2.why 2.1:一个动态网页中,只有局部内容需要动态更新。servlet...原创 2010-10-25 13:34:16 · 111 阅读 · 0 评论 -
套接字
socketserver是婚介,端口号是婚介里不同的业务——确保客户端和服务器端socket的姻缘。服务器端的socket到婚介登记,等待——等待同为socket的对象。客户端的socket通过地址与婚介取得联系,并办理和服务器端socket一样的业务。为两者的交流取得可能。彼此交流——流程:客户说话→美女收到→美女说话→客户收到→结束。 (请求响应模型:只能对话一次!健忘症!)...2010-03-24 22:59:25 · 96 阅读 · 0 评论 -
expression language(EL)
1.EL——${EL表达式} 1.1:EL是一种自包含的编程语言,有运算符、语法、保留关键字。2.EL特点 2.1:与JSP相比对嵌套属性的支持。 2.2:比JSP使用Bean简短而灵活。 2.3:在表达式内EL不可以定义变量(标记库定义、)而JSP可以申明。 2.4:EL有隐式变量,JSP有隐式对象。3.EL语法 3.1:隐式变量 ...原创 2010-05-15 00:01:32 · 78 阅读 · 0 评论